Britt Daniel (Spoon), Dan Boeckner (Wolf Parade) and Sam Brown (New Bomb Turks) have revealed a first taste of the music they have been recording together as Divine Fits.

A trailer featuring a brief portion of a song from the band’s as yet untitled debut album can be seen and heard at http://www.divinefits.com .

The album was produced by Nick Launay and will be released later this year by Merge Records in the U.S. and by Universal in Canada.

Following last year’s fastest sellout ever, record attendance and rave reviews from national media, Sasquatch adds a fourth day and celebrates its 10th year of being what SPIN hails as “a pick-your-poison selection for your party at the edge of the earth,” May 27-30 (Memorial Day Weekend) at The Gorge in Quincy, WA.
